A TANTALISING glimpse of a new Hatfield has been unveiled, after planning chiefs launched a revised scheme to finally bring regeneration to the town centre.
Welwyn Hatfield Council and its two project partners, developers St Modwen and the Homes and Communities Agency (HCA) yesterday (Tuesday) revealed new plans to finally get the beleaguered regeneration project off the ground.
And the proposals were met with widespread approval, with politicians from all three main parties praising the scaled-down project, which initial estimations price at around �45m.
